Sign InAmid a rapidly evolving fintech landscape, Sezzle Inc. reported a significant expansion of its user base during the first quarter of 2026. According to analyst reports, the company's active subscribers surged by 48.4% year-over-year to reach 714,000. This growth brought the total number of users on the platform to 887,000, signaling a successful strategic pivot toward high-value subscribers and enhanced customer engagement metrics.
This robust performance by Sezzle occurs within a highly competitive Buy Now, Pay Later (BNPL) sector, where firms are prioritizing customer retention amidst global inflationary pressures. While peers like Affirm have focused on transaction volume growth, Sezzle's emphasis on a subscription-based model aims to secure more predictable revenue streams.
